Convenient Cleaning

White nespresso machines are perfect for modern homes because of their small dimensions and easy to use. You can pick from a wide range of models to find the best suitable one for your kitchen. These multi-functional appliances can be used to prepare cappuccino, espresso, and the latte drink. Many models come with a removable water tank for easy refilling and cleaning. Some models also have hot milk buttons for quick and convenient preparation of frothy or steamed coffee milk.

The Nespresso machine, as all espresso machines, needs to be cleaned regularly to ensure that it is running properly. Regular maintenance, like regular cleaning and descaling, will enhance the taste of your coffee, and prolong its life. In addition to regularly cleaning the outside of your machine, it is essential to clean the capsule collection container and steam wand.

Start by getting rid of any remaining capsules. Clean the drip tray and wash off any coffee stain or residue. Use a damp cloth to clean the outside of the machine, including the lens for detecting capsules. You should also clean the inside of the machine including the water tank. Make sure to clean and empty the separate milk container if your machine has one.

If your machine needs to be descaled consult the user's manual for your specific model. Descale your machine at a minimum every three months if your water has high levels of minerals. You can either buy a commercial descaler designed for Nespresso or create your own solution using vinegar and water. Be sure to follow the directions and avoid touching the solution since it can discolor surfaces.

After descaling, restart your machine and wash it several times to eliminate any remaining solution. Once your machine is clean you can make delicious and fresh coffee.
